Q4 2024 earnings summary
24 Dec, 2025Executive summary
2024 was challenging due to inventory digestion and weak customer markets, but a turnaround is expected in 2025 with new design wins, product launches, and the acquisition of Acroname.
2024 revenue reached $57.9M, with a diversified customer base across ProAV, automotive, industrial, and medical sectors.
Over 40M chipsets sold, 125 patents, and ~$0.5B cumulative R&D investment highlight technological leadership.
Positioned as a market leader in high-speed, long-reach, error-free connectivity solutions, with strong partnerships and industry standards adoption.
A five-year plan aims to quadruple revenues, targeting high-growth markets like industrial machine vision and medical endoscopy.
Financial highlights
Q4 2024 revenue was $16.7M, exceeding guidance and marking the fourth consecutive quarter of growth.
Full year 2024 revenue was $57.9M, down from $84.2M in 2023, with CIB at $36.3M and automotive at $21.6M.
Q4 gross margin was 60.4%, above the midpoint of guidance; adjusted EBITDA loss was $3.7M, better than expected.
GAAP net loss for 2024 was $36.6M, with adjusted EBITDA loss of $21.1M.
Ended 2024 with $148.4M in cash and no debt; working capital was $183.3M.
Outlook and guidance
2025 revenue expected between $71M–$76M, representing 23%–31% year-over-year growth.
Q1 2025 revenue guidance is $16.3M–$16.6M, with gross margin of 60.8%–61.3% and adjusted EBITDA loss of $4.5M–$4.2M.
Five-year plan targets $220M–$300M revenue by 2029, with gross margin of 50%–60% and EBITDA margin of 15%–20%.
Growth drivers include new product adoption (VS6320, VA7000), automotive design wins, and potential acquisitions.
